We're a specialist leak detection business serving insurance builders in Perth.
You'll be diagnosing and locating hidden leaks in plumbing systems using specialist detection equipment, carrying out make safes where required, and producing clear, accurate reports for customers and insurers. This isn't an entry level role. We need someone who already knows their way around a plumbing system and can think through a fault logically before reaching for a tool.
Note: this role covers diagnostics, make safes and reporting only - we do not carry out repairs.
